)]}'
{"doc/source/bagpipe/index.rst":[{"author":{"_account_id":2888,"name":"Mathieu Rohon","email":"mathieu.rohon@gmail.com","username":"mathieu-rohon"},"change_message_id":"5cc9efa3a26da46248538ea89d45b09dc57ee021","unresolved":false,"context_lines":[{"line_number":52,"context_line":"  * enable the ``openvswitch`` and ``l2population`` ML2 mechanism drivers::"},{"line_number":53,"context_line":""},{"line_number":54,"context_line":"     Q_PLUGIN\u003dml2"},{"line_number":55,"context_line":"     Q_ML2_PLUGIN_MECHANISM_DRIVERS\u003dopenvswitch,l2population,logger"},{"line_number":56,"context_line":""},{"line_number":57,"context_line":"  * and activate the agent ARP responder (you need to enable l2population too for the ARP responder to be enabled)::"},{"line_number":58,"context_line":""}],"source_content_type":"text/x-rst","patch_set":1,"id":"5aef4532_b7631841","line":55,"range":{"start_line":55,"start_character":61,"end_line":55,"end_character":67},"updated":"2016-03-11 08:58:20.000000000","message":"the logger MD is not mandatory.","commit_id":"aa67798aee791686026b0757d042c8805dbb136c"},{"author":{"_account_id":2888,"name":"Mathieu Rohon","email":"mathieu.rohon@gmail.com","username":"mathieu-rohon"},"change_message_id":"5cc9efa3a26da46248538ea89d45b09dc57ee021","unresolved":false,"context_lines":[{"line_number":60,"context_line":""},{"line_number":61,"context_line":"     [agent]"},{"line_number":62,"context_line":"     l2_population\u003dTrue"},{"line_number":63,"context_line":"     arp_responder\u003dTrue"},{"line_number":64,"context_line":""},{"line_number":65,"context_line":"* on a control node, if you want to run the Fake Route-Reflector there::"},{"line_number":66,"context_line":""}],"source_content_type":"text/x-rst","patch_set":1,"id":"5aef4532_77735016","line":63,"range":{"start_line":63,"start_character":19,"end_line":63,"end_character":23},"updated":"2016-03-11 08:58:20.000000000","message":"Is it really needed? The refactoring of the Agent makes bagpipe call the arp_responder method directly. This call is bypassed if this param is not set?","commit_id":"aa67798aee791686026b0757d042c8805dbb136c"},{"author":{"_account_id":2888,"name":"Mathieu Rohon","email":"mathieu.rohon@gmail.com","username":"mathieu-rohon"},"change_message_id":"5eb03a5d4b10f0f3a45d476863a16e29273bc144","unresolved":false,"context_lines":[{"line_number":73,"context_line":""},{"line_number":74,"context_line":"        BAGPIPE_DATAPLANE_DRIVER_IPVPN\u003dmpls_ovs_dataplane.MPLSOVSDataplaneDriver"},{"line_number":75,"context_line":"        # IP of your route-reflector or BGP router, or fakeRR"},{"line_number":76,"context_line":"        # (typically $SERVICE_HOST on compute node, if the control node is running the RR)"},{"line_number":77,"context_line":"        BAGPIPE_BGP_PEERS\u003d1.2.3.4"},{"line_number":78,"context_line":"        enable_service b-bgp"},{"line_number":79,"context_line":""}],"source_content_type":"text/x-rst","patch_set":4,"id":"1af94dfe_66e99b80","line":76,"range":{"start_line":76,"start_character":22,"end_line":76,"end_character":34},"updated":"2016-03-16 15:07:00.000000000","message":"This needs more tests, but I think that $SERVICE_HOST will not be taken into account by the bagpipe devstack plugin","commit_id":"5f0a0e52651c12a065693f90f50c838b423b8b60"},{"author":{"_account_id":12021,"name":"Thomas Morin","email":"tmmorin.orange@gmail.com","username":"tmorin"},"change_message_id":"a5278e726375f76340bddd72e1e0b4e340d84a0a","unresolved":false,"context_lines":[{"line_number":73,"context_line":""},{"line_number":74,"context_line":"        BAGPIPE_DATAPLANE_DRIVER_IPVPN\u003dmpls_ovs_dataplane.MPLSOVSDataplaneDriver"},{"line_number":75,"context_line":"        # IP of your route-reflector or BGP router, or fakeRR"},{"line_number":76,"context_line":"        # (typically $SERVICE_HOST on compute node, if the control node is running the RR)"},{"line_number":77,"context_line":"        BAGPIPE_BGP_PEERS\u003d1.2.3.4"},{"line_number":78,"context_line":"        enable_service b-bgp"},{"line_number":79,"context_line":""}],"source_content_type":"text/x-rst","patch_set":4,"id":"1af94dfe_06d4d2e9","line":76,"range":{"start_line":76,"start_character":22,"end_line":76,"end_character":34},"in_reply_to":"1af94dfe_638aed1c","updated":"2016-03-17 16:11:27.000000000","message":"Yes, BAGPIPE_BGP_PEERS\u003d$SERVICE_NODE alone will not give anything useful in a single-node setup.\n\nBut in a multinode setup, you will define SERVICE_NODE\u003d1.2.3.4 in local.conf, and the above will work.\n\nAnyways, I\u0027ll update the doc to reflect the behavior of  bagpipe-bgp devstack plugin after merging your pull request.","commit_id":"5f0a0e52651c12a065693f90f50c838b423b8b60"},{"author":{"_account_id":2888,"name":"Mathieu Rohon","email":"mathieu.rohon@gmail.com","username":"mathieu-rohon"},"change_message_id":"9f73ef87e157cf9deaebde0089d76ddea138454e","unresolved":false,"context_lines":[{"line_number":73,"context_line":""},{"line_number":74,"context_line":"        BAGPIPE_DATAPLANE_DRIVER_IPVPN\u003dmpls_ovs_dataplane.MPLSOVSDataplaneDriver"},{"line_number":75,"context_line":"        # IP of your route-reflector or BGP router, or fakeRR"},{"line_number":76,"context_line":"        # (typically $SERVICE_HOST on compute node, if the control node is running the RR)"},{"line_number":77,"context_line":"        BAGPIPE_BGP_PEERS\u003d1.2.3.4"},{"line_number":78,"context_line":"        enable_service b-bgp"},{"line_number":79,"context_line":""}],"source_content_type":"text/x-rst","patch_set":4,"id":"1af94dfe_638aed1c","line":76,"range":{"start_line":76,"start_character":22,"end_line":76,"end_character":34},"in_reply_to":"1af94dfe_66e99b80","updated":"2016-03-17 14:53:22.000000000","message":"tests show that using BAGPIPE_BGP_PEERS\u003d$SERVICE_HOST in local.conf doesn\u0027t work. We have to explicitly set th eIP of the peer, until pull request [1] is merged in bagpipe-bgp\n\n[1]https://github.com/Orange-OpenSource/bagpipe-bgp/pull/5","commit_id":"5f0a0e52651c12a065693f90f50c838b423b8b60"}]}
